Question

J'ai un tableau multidimensionnel en PHP.

$f = array('one' => array(*doesntmatter*), two => array());

Lorsque je veux l'utiliser, je ne veux que l'un des tableaux. (un ou deux ou trois, etc.) Donc, je veux le couper en deux cas distincts, comme ceci:

$one = array(**); $two = array(**);

Puis-je résoudre ce problème avec une fonction par défaut ou je dois l'écrire moi-même?

Était-ce utile?

La solution

Vous pouvez utiliser extract () pour faire exactement cela.

Autres conseils

pour appeler explicitement chaque membre:

$foo = array('one' => array(1,2,3), 'two' => array(4,5,6));
$one = $foo['one'];
$two = $foo['two'];

ou vous pouvez utiliser extraire ()

extract($foo);
print_r($one);print_r($two);

$ one = $ f ['one']

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top